Title: Eurasian Collared Dove 灰斑鳩 Post by Forrest FONG on Feb 23rd, 2003, 7:06pm 708.5 Eurasian Collared Dove 灰斑鳩 Fung Lok Wai (Tsim Bei Tsui) 豐樂圍 (尖鼻咀) 23/2/2003 L77 + 995 8) Two Eurasian Collared Doves were seen at the fishponds near the bridge. They have similar size with Spotted Dove but their body color are very plain & even lighter than the Red Collar Dove. Title: Re: Eurasian Collared Dove ??? Post by Mike Kilburn on Feb 28th, 2003, 1:28pm Another good way to separate the two species is that Red Turtle Dove is small and has a shorter tail. - Also a good way to separate from Spooted dove if the birdis faraway or in silhouette. Cheers Mike |
